Output 72e18fd73914257c11d64792f7e65ce68d71115e19b422bb0f262d01e3de7810:20

value
41000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31e362c81b2800cda337f3ad62a93b1bbeff1aaa OP_EQUAL
address
36EoRzPtwriRFuQfxzLMbp6xK4977Ar8iV
transaction
72e18fd73914257c11d64792f7e65ce68d71115e19b422bb0f262d01e3de7810
confirmations
9674
spent
true